Origins and Meaning

The surname 'Mieszkowski' is derived from the Polish given name 'Mieszko', which means 'man of thought' or 'he who thinks'. The suffix '-owski' is a common suffix in Polish surnames and denotes a connection to a particular place or region. Therefore, 'Mieszkowski' can be interpreted as 'descendant of Mieszko' or 'belonging to the family of Mieszko'.

Distribution

The surname 'Mieszkowski' is most commonly found in Poland, with an incidence of 2,206 individuals bearing this surname. It is also present in the United States (115), Canada (18), England (14), Norway (8), Argentina (5), Brazil (5), Germany (5), France (5), Australia (1), Belgium (1), China (1), Scotland (1), Lithuania (1), Russia (1), and Thailand (1).

Variations

As with many surnames, the name 'Mieszkowski' has variations that have evolved over time. Some common variations of the surname include 'Mieszczkowski', 'Mieske', 'Mieszkiewicz', and 'Mieszkowska'. These variations can depend on regional dialects, transliterations, or changes in spelling over generations.
